Exactly Protocol

Exactly Protocol is a decentralized, non-custodial, open-source protocol providing autonomous fixed and variable interest rate credit markets on Ethereum, Optimism, and Base. It enables users to deposit and borrow crypto assets at both variable rates and fixed rates through maturity pools, using a continuous non-linear interest rate model, dynamic close factor liquidations, and a rewards distribution system with the EXA governance token.
